One of the most significant hurdles is the inherent fragmentation of data across various municipal departments. Legacy systems often operate in silos, utilizing disparate data formats and communication protocols. This necessitates a sophisticated approach to data interoperability.
| Data Exchange Format | Key Advantages | Typical Use Case |
|---|---|---|
| JSON | Lightweight, human-readable, widely supported by web APIs. | Real-time API responses, modern web applications. |
| XML | Schema validation, robust for complex data structures. | Enterprise Application Integration (EAI), SOAP services. |
| Protobuf | Binary, highly efficient, language-agnostic. | High-performance microservices communication, IoT. |
To address the demands of public sector applications, a microservices architecture coupled with event sourcing offers unparalleled flexibility and scalability. This allows for independent development, deployment, and scaling of services, crucial for evolving public needs.
Public services must maintain high availability, even under peak load. This requires a distributed system design leveraging containerization (e.g., Kubernetes) and intelligent load balancing. When we architected a similar solution for a national public registry, a well-tuned Kubernetes cluster with horizontal pod autoscaling sustained 50,000 concurrent requests to a public records API with sub-100ms latency, provided the underlying database was optimized for read operations.
All external and internal interactions with municipal data must pass through a secure API Gateway. This centralizes authentication (e.g., OAuth 2.0), authorization, rate limiting, and traffic management. The sensitive nature of public data mandates stringent data governance policies and strict adherence to regulatory compliance, such as GDPR and local data protection laws. Data integrity, privacy, and auditability are paramount.
Selecting the right database is critical. For high-volume public records, a balance between ACID compliance and scalability is essential. PostgreSQL, with its robust ACID properties and excellent JSONB support, often proves superior for structured and semi-structured municipal data compared to NoSQL alternatives for core transactional data.
| Database Type | ACID Compliance | Scalability Model | Schema Flexibility |
|---|---|---|---|
| PostgreSQL | Strong | Vertical & Horizontal (Read Replicas) | Moderate (JSONB for flexibility) |
| MongoDB | Eventual (configurable) | Horizontal (Sharding) | High (Schemaless) |
A common pitfall here is underestimating the impact of poor indexing or inefficient query patterns, leading to performance bottlenecks under load. Regular micro-benchmarking and query plan analysis are non-negotiable.

Integrating with outdated municipal systems often involves creating wrapper APIs or data synchronization layers. The key is to isolate legacy dependencies and prevent them from becoming single points of failure for modern services.
In a microservices environment, maintaining data consistency can be complex. Employing the Saga pattern for distributed transactions or leveraging event streams with robust error handling mechanisms can mitigate inconsistencies. Eventual consistency is often acceptable for non-critical public data, but strong consistency is mandatory for financial or legal records.
